CLEWIS v. STATE

No. A08A2002.

667 S.E.2d 158 (2008)

CLEWIS v. The STATE.

Court of Appeals of Georgia.

August 22, 2008.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Teresa L. Smith, for appellant.

W. Kendall Wynne, Jr., District Attorney, Melanie B. McCrorey, Assistant District Attorney, for appellee.


BLACKBURN, Presiding Judge.

Following a jury trial, Darrol William Clewis appeals his conviction on one count of possessing methamphetamine1 and twenty-one counts of sexually exploiting children.2 In his sole enumeration of error, Clewis challenges the sufficiency of the evidence. Because we hold that the evidence sufficed to sustain the conviction, we affirm.
